The Nathaniel Idowu-Ajegunle Under-14 Football League continues to gather momentum as Week 9 fixtures promise a captivating day of grassroots football action on March 28, 2026.
With four exciting matchups on the schedule, young talents across the league are gearing up to showcase their skills and fight for crucial points.
Match Preview
12:00 PM — Coal City FA vs Ajegunle United SC
Ajegunle United Sporting Club head into this fixture full of confidence after a solid 2-0 victory over Divinely Blessed FA, inspired by a brilliant brace from James Solomon.
They will be eager to maintain that momentum.
Coal City FA, however, proved their resilience with a 1-1 draw against Bright Future FA and will be determined to upset the in-form visitors.
1:00 PM — Young 11 FA vs Bright Future FA
Young 11 FA will be desperate for redemption following a heavy 7-1 defeat to Fortune FA last time out. All eyes will be on their response.
Bright Future FA, who managed a draw against Coal City, will be targeting maximum points as they aim to climb the standings.
2:00 PM — Moree Wins FA vs Michael May FA
Moree Wins FA look to bounce back after a narrow 2-1 loss to Strong Dove FA.
Michael May FA, reeling from a 6-0 defeat to Pure Talents FA, face a tough challenge as they try to halt their losing streak.
3:00 PM — Divinely Blessed FA vs Strong Dove FA
The final game of the day sees Strong Dove FA, fresh from a 2-1 victory over Moree Wins FA, aiming to extend their winning run.
Divinely Blessed FA, coming off a 2-0 loss to Ajegunle United, will be eager to respond and finish the day on a high.
